An Edward Barnsley Coronation oak arm chair

£100 - £200 £350

An Edward Barnsley Coronation oak arm chair, with drop in leather seat indistinct stamped marks and numbers 95cm. high It is believed this armchair and a similar stool were designed by Edward Barnsley for the Coronation of King George VI in 1937. The indistinct marks stamped to the underside being a G and crown motif.
